Online & Distance Learning at University of Minnesota-Duluth

Online coursework is an option at University of Minnesota-Duluth. Among 9,253 students, 250 (3%) studied exclusively online and 3,373 (36%) took at least some classes online.

Earnings for Mathematics & Statistics Graduates from University of Minnesota-Duluth

Those who finish University of Minnesota-Duluth’s Mathematics & Statistics program earn at the following median levels (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):

Median earnings by years after graduation for Mathematics & Statistics at University of Minnesota-Duluth
Years After Graduation Median Earnings
1 year $34,767
2 years $50,966
3 years $57,423
4 years $67,496
5 years $79,249

Is this above or below average for the school? Four years after graduating, Mathematics & Statistics graduates from University of Minnesota-Duluth report median earnings of $67,496, compared with $59,496 for all University of Minnesota-Duluth graduates — about 13% higher than the school-wide median.

Median Debt at Graduation

Median student loan debt for Mathematics & Statistics graduates from University of Minnesota-Duluth comes in at $23,386.
